MessageRecognized for her paintings rich with color and texture, Lynn Mehta is an award winning artist living in Virginia. Color, composition, and paint handling are key elements in her paintings. She has an interpretive impressionistic style that often verges on the abstract.
Growing up along the Pacific Ocean, Mehta has been an artist as long as she can remember and was inspired by the work of her mother who painted outside. Mehta earned her B.A. in Art from San Diego State University, and has studied with internationally acclaimed artists in the US and abroad.
Mehta holds Signature Membership Status in the American Impressionist Society, the American Society of Marine Artists, and the Mid-Atlantic Plein Air Painters Association. She is a Juried Artist Member of the Salmagundi Club, the Washington Society of Landscape Painters, and Oil Painters of America.
Artwork by Mehta can be found in public and private collections, books, and magazines internationally. She is represented by galleries in Virginia, Maryland, North Carolina, and Florida.
Statement
“It is important for me to create a painting which is interesting both up close and further away in order to engage the imagination. I am influenced by the visual world around me. Elements around me spark my creativity; old farm buildings, city streets, the gesture of a person, the color of flowers, open vistas, blue mountains, quiet rivers, or the crashing of waves. Both new and familiar landscapes inspire me. When I paint I focus on abstract shapes and forms which weave together to create a whole painting. My interpretation of the visual world and how I apply the paint are part of my signature style."
